1. A system for determining the location of a mobile unit in a micro-cellular radio network having a plurality of base stations each providing radio coverage over a respective micro-cell and able to communicate with mobile units within the respective micro-cell, the system comprising:

  • means for storing with respect to each of one or more locations a corresponding order pair of measured distance and measured signal characteristic associated with that location;

    means for forming a current order pair for a mobile unit including means for determining a current distance of a mobile unit from a base station and means for measuring a current characteristic of a radio signal transmitted between a mobile unit and a base station; and

    means for comparing a stored order pair with a current order pair for the mobile unit to determine the current location of the mobile unit.
